About Sanjeev Kumar Joshi
Sanjeev Kumar Joshi is a scholar working on Mechanical Engineering, Biomedical Engineering,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ment, Urology and Animal Science and Zoology, having authored 65 papers that have together received 442 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Comparative Animal Anatomy Studies (6 papers), Solar Thermal and Photovoltaic Systems (6 papers), Livestock Management and Performance Improvement (4 papers), Heat Transfer and Optimization (4 papers), Animal Nutrition and Physiology (3 papers), Antibiotics Pharmacokinetics and Efficacy (3 papers), Blockchain Technology Applications and Security (3 papers) and Heat Transfer Mechanisms (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ment (98 citations), Marketing (33 citations), Otorhinolaryngology (12 citations), Mechanical Engineering (91 citations) and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ering (24 citations). Sanjeev Kumar Joshi has collaborated with scholars based in India, Iraq and Saudi Arabia. Frequent co-authors include Abhishek Saxena, Md. Zia Ul Haq, Hemant Sood, Prakash Chandra Jena, Rajesh Kumar, Avnish Kumar, Shiv Dayal Pandey, Ranvijay Kumar, Prit Pal Singh and Basant Lal. Their work appears in journals such as Medicinal Chemistry Research, Applied Thermal Engineering, Critical Reviews in Analytical Chemistry, International Journal on Interactive Design and Manufacturing (IJIDeM) and Scientific Reports.
